Jackson County Deputy injured in crash while responding to call

JACKSON COUNTY – A deputy was injured Friday afternoon in a crash involving a Jackson County Sheriff’s Department patrol vehicle, according to the Mississippi Highway Patrol.

The crash happened March 6 at approximately 3:37 p.m. on Old Fort Bayou Road.

Authorities said deputies with the Jackson County Sheriff’s Department were responding to a call for service with lights and sirens activated when one of the patrol vehicles collided with a Hyundai Santa Fe that was entering Old Fort Bayou Road from Rose Farm Road.

The deputy was transported to a local hospital with injuries. The driver of the Hyundai Santa Fe was not injured, officials said.

The crash remains under investigation by the Mississippi Highway Patrol.
